Executive Assistant (with Social Media & Design)
Location: San Diego, CA (hybrid — in-person as needed)
Type: Part-Time or Full-Time (depending on fit)
Start: ASAP

What You’ll Do
Executive Operations
Own calendars, priorities, and meeting flow for founders—no detail left behind.
Manage inboxes with warmth and precision; draft, tag, and follow up so nothing slips.
Coordinate events, podcast production, travel, and brand collaborations end-to-end.
Anticipate needs, create checklists/briefs, and streamline systems so the team moves faster.

Social Media & Community
Plan, schedule, and post content across @thegynergyeffect, @yesifit_, and @garinheslop.
Engage with our community (DMs, comments, stories) with fast, thoughtful responses.
Pull weekly analytics, track trends, and recommend experiments to grow intentionally.
Clip podcast snippets, cut reels, and do light video edits when needed.

Design & Brand Support
Create on-brand posts, stories, and marketing assets (Canva or Adobe).
Support campaign, event, and launch creative with cohesive visuals.
Maintain brand consistency across all materials—down to fonts, spacing, and tone.

You Are
Based in San Diego and available for in-person meetings as needed.
Exceptionally organized—checklists, naming conventions, and follow-ups are your superpower.
Detail-driven—you spot typos, misalignments, and missing links before anyone else.
Tech-savvy with Canva (or Adobe), social scheduling tools (Later, Notion, Planoly), and Google Workspace.
A proactive communicator with excellent writing and a calm, can-do energy.
Passionate about health, wellness, relationships, and personal growth.
Experience: 0–2+ years as an EA, marketing coordinator, or creative admin. Less than 2 years will be considered for the right person.
